    Doctor L. R. Scarborough (left), is giving a tour to Reverend T. J. Furness, right, who returned to the Southwestern Baptist Seminary to attend the five-fold celebrations. Doctor Scarborough is president of the Seminary. He is wearing a double breasted, three piece suit. Reverend Furness enrolled as a student twenty-five years earlier. He is dressed in a three piece, pinstripe suit. Published in The Fort Worth Star-Telegram Morning Edition January 30, 1940.
